Small Quilts

I have quilted a number of small quilts over the past few days. One reason for this is that I have been waiting for an order of batting since end of Dec. argh! This one is a sweet flannel;  finished in time for Christmas.
 
This has a  little Christmas panel in the centre.....nice one!
Each little block was detailed to make it look as if   pieced.  I think this may have been better with more definition, possibly a higher loft batting or two batts

This is a single block scrappy; many of the fabrics have circles and stars, that is how I quilted it, in an all over.

I took these pictures outside on a bright day, the extra reflection from the snow makes for interesting shadowing.




This is fat-quarter friendly quilt, (6 fq)  Oriental style fabrics with a large Ginkgo leaf panto

I was given a couple of needlepoint projects that needed to be re-purposed. I don't know how long they languished in my Tante Gundi's closet. She had many lovely pieces framed and hung in her home, and used as cushions. Short version of the story follows with a couple of pictures. I then gifted this bag to my cuz, Moe. Ha she said the straps were too functional...she's going to come up with something funkier..me thinks...good girl. Anything to give
this piece 15 minutes of fame. I hope I didn't nail those straps down too hard.  There is lots of quilting thru batting, needlepoint canvas and backing...quilting was like slogging thru mud in flipflops. :))
I quilted at home and built the the bag while visiting my Mom.  I wasn't able to do this on my sewing machine.  As I thought about that I realized that I haven't done any sewing/piecing this year except when visiting my Mom.  It's because my sewing machine sucks. It won't hold the tension, no longer repairable (well it is but it is constantly requiring repairs....like old cars when do you stop feeding it money and get a
